August is apparently the best and clearest month to see stars in the sky. Join S.T.A.R. Astronomy Association and the park rangers to view the night skies. It is the best time of month to observe the planet Saturn in the eastern skies. Telescopes will be set up for viewing. Bring binoculars and/or telescopes.
